Output 2311423ed837ee4b91af3ddb5dcb6d735b4ae1dfe9865f3cd5457f3a094081ab:0

value
583260186
script pubkey
OP_0 OP_PUSHBYTES_20 ad8279bf54c1922a2e1fb41eae00b0ba0b2ea32b
address
ltc1q4kp8n065cxfz5tslks02uq9shg9jagetz9hw2d
transaction
2311423ed837ee4b91af3ddb5dcb6d735b4ae1dfe9865f3cd5457f3a094081ab
spent
true